    I hated trading that pick. The only way that trade for the Orlando 2nd rounders works out is if Dwight leaves... and now that seems like a 50/50 shot at best.

    Here is a quick list of players available who could help the Cavs and what they are up to right now:

    -Kyle Singler will be starting at small forward for Real Madrid for the next two years. He is behind Daye and Prince at small forward for the Pistons and decided to stay in Europe after the lockout ended.

    -Chandler Parsons is averaging 7.3 points and 5 rebounds with an assist and steal per game as the starting small forward for the Houston Rockets.

    -Jon Leuer just won a starting job with the Bucks, averaging 7 points, 4 rebounds, and one assist with great shooting percentages at 19 minutes a game.

    -Josh Harrellson is averaging 5.5 points and 4.5 rebounds at 20 minutes per game as the backup center for the Knicks. He also hit on 34% of his threes spacing the floor.
